Risorse per webmaster

L A   C O M U N I T À   V I R T U A L E   I T A L I A N A   P E R   W E B   M A S T E R S

 
 
      Tecnologie
      HTML
      CSS
      DHTML
      FLASH
      ASP
      PHP
      JSP
      PERL
      XML
      SMIL
      WIRELESS
      PALMARI
      APACHE
      MYSQL
      PICOSQL
 
      Grafica
 
      Servizi
 
      Raccolte
 
      Recensioni
 
      Analisi
 
      Disclaimer

   Per tutti
 
  .: Magazine
  .: Editor
  .: Appunti
  .: Gratis
  .: Scripts
  .: Components
 
   Home page

Partner
Comunicati stampa
Proposte di viaggio
Prenotazione hotel
Prenota vacanze
Accessori palmari
Cerca alberghi
Guide turistiche

versione stampabile Mostra una versione adatta per la stampa  

Livello di difficoltà:Livello di difficoltà: alto  
Il Perl, acronimo di Pratical extraction and report language, è diventato tanto popolare in Rete perché è il linguaggio più utilizzato per la creazine di programmi Cgi residenti su server Http. Può essere sfruttato sia su Web servers Apache che Iis.
 

Librerie esterne

Guida a Perl
Un'altra tecnica per rendere modulare e riutilizzabile il codice delle nostre subroutine è quello di produrre una libreria di subroutine di uso comune e salvarle su uno o più file. Successivamente se avremo bisogno di utilizzare una subroutine già definita su un file esterno, potremo includere tale file nel nostro script utilizzando la funzione require.

Alla funzione require deve essere passato come parametro il nome del file che si vuole includere nello script. Il parametro deve quindi includere il path assoluto del file desiderato, a meno che il file non si trovi in una delle directory di default in cui l'interprete Perl va a cercare le librerie di subroutine da includere negli script. Questo path di ricerca è contenuto nell'array @INC; se si vuole inserire un'altra directory nell'array basterà aggiungerla alla lista con la funzione push. Il path di ricerca di default dipende dall'installazione dell'interprete Perl di cui si dispone sul proprio sistema (tipicamente su un sistema UNIX esiste una directory /usr/local/lib/perl).

 

 
 
Home > perl > ...   © 1999-2017 Risorse.net, tutti i diritti riservati